Henri Émile Benoît Matisse was a French artist and leader of the Fauvist movement, known for his innovative use of color and original draughtsmanship. He's considered one of the most revolutionary artists of the 20th century, influencing the course of modern art. His work is characterized by flat, bright colors, fluid lines, and subjects like women, interiors, and still lifes. Matisse's style evolved under the influence of Paul Cézanne and Paul Gauguin
